According to astrology, every person has a unique birth chart, which is a celestial map of the planets and stars at the time of their birth. This chart is thought to influence everything from your personal temperament to your destiny. When the birth charts of two people are compared to each other, which is sometimes used to determine compatibility, it’s known as “synastry.”

There’s more to the art of synastry than looking up your horoscope, armed with nothing but your zodiac sign. Synastry also entails analyzing the twelve houses of your birth chart. Each house represents a certain theme, and the positions of the planets and constellations in your chart interact with each house to produce different outcomes.

With that said, the main theme of the 8th house is relationships. In particular, this house focuses on the hidden feelings, transformation, and your career or finances. When comparing two birth charts, one person’s Mars placement may coincide with the other person’s 8th house. This can manifest in a connection that’s challenging but passionate.

Mars in 8th House Synastry

Mars in the 8th house in synastry signifies intense emotional bonds, fostering deep intimacy and transformation. It enhances determination, aiding couples in overcoming challenges and promoting mutual growth. Financial ambition is also heightened, encouraging joint ventures and resource pooling for future investments.

1. Emotional Intensity

The planet Mars was named after the Roman god of war. When two birth charts overlap with Mars in the 8th house, the resulting relationship is bound to be intimate and energetic. You can look at it as an amplifier for your emotional bond after the initial connection has been made.

This doesn’t just apply to romantic relationships, either. Mars in the 8th house between two friends often produces a friendship forged in trust, cooperation, and mutual growth.

2. Transformation and Healing

Stagnation and boredom are rare complaints when Mars is in the 8th house. In fact, these types of relationships often inspire people to grow and change in significant ways. You may find yourself setting new goals, taking better care of your health, or looking at life from a new perspective.

Mars in the 8th house can also be a catalyst for emotional healing. If there is unresolved trauma buried in your past, this type of coupling is highly likely to motivate you to confront your inner demons.

3. Overcoming Challenges

When Mars is in the 8th house in a synastry chart, it boosts both people’s determination and ability to tackle challenges. Together, they have strong willpower and resilience, helping them to deal with tough situations in their relationships and other areas of life.

A partnership with Mars in the 8th house often produces a willingness to help shoulder burdens when times are tough.

4. Financial Ambition

Another aspect of Mars is high ambition. When it resides in the 8th house, it can ignite your determination to grow your finances. Couples who share Mars in the 8th house are prone to pooling their resources, placing the emphasis on cooperation over independence.

If you find yourself in this type of relationship, you may find yourself saving up to buy a house, making investments, or starting a business together.

Mars in 8th House Challenges

1. Jealousy and Possessiveness

While Mars in the 8th house can amplify the emotional bond and create a deep connection, it can also foster jealousy and possessiveness. This intense placement may lead to feelings of insecurity, causing partners or friends to become overly protective or suspicious.

The powerful emotions stirred up by Mars can make it difficult to trust each other fully, potentially resulting in conflicts and misunderstandings. This fiery intensity is equally likely to attract and repel.

2. Dishonesty

Mars in the 8th house can potentially breed secrecy between partners. The 8th house rules hidden feelings, so this placement may cause individuals to keep secrets out of fear of vulnerability or judgment.

Furthermore, the intensity of Mars can make it tempting to withhold information, leading to a lack of transparency in the relationship. This secrecy, while sometimes a protective measure, can create barriers to trust and open communication.

3. Arguing About Money

The highly ambitious planet of Mars can inspire you to reach new financial heights. Conversely, it can trigger arguments about money.

Couples who share Mars in the 8th house may have strong opinions about how to manage their finances, leading to conflicts over spending, saving, and investing. The intense drive to grow their resources can sometimes turn cooperative efforts into power struggles.

Disagreements about financial priorities and decision-making can create tension, making it crucial for partners to communicate openly and find a balance that satisfies both parties.

Mars in 8th House Synastry

Tips to Manage

1. Emphasize Open Communication

To manage the intense emotions and potential secrecy that come with Mars in the 8th house, it’s crucial to prioritize open communication.

Regularly sharing your thoughts, feelings, and concerns with your partner can help build trust and prevent misunderstandings. Also, it’s important to create a safe space for your partner to feel comfortable expressing vulnerabilities to make sure that both parties never feel the need to hide their true selves.

2. Create Financial Boundaries

To minimize arguments over money, establish clear financial boundaries, such as budgets, spending limits, and notifying each other before making large purchases. Considering the high potential for secrecy, it’s especially crucial to be honest about your finances. Discuss your spending habits, savings plans, and investment strategies openly.

In addition, regularly revisiting your financial plans can help ensure you’re both on the same page and working towards common goals.

3. Avoid Breaking Trust

It will be difficult to regain your partner’s trust after it’s been broken in this type of relationship, so it’s necessary to treat it as a precious and limited resource. Encourage each other to pursue personal interests and maintain friendships outside the relationship.

Trust-building activities, such as sharing experiences without judgment, can help create a healthy balance between closeness and personal freedom.
